web在线即时聊天系统如何保证数据安全?

随着互联网技术的不断发展,Web在线即时聊天系统已经成为人们日常沟通的重要工具。然而,在享受便捷沟通的同时,数据安全问题也日益凸显。如何保证Web在线即时聊天系统的数据安全,成为了亟待解决的问题。本文将从以下几个方面进行分析和探讨。

一、加密技术

加密技术是保证数据安全的基础。在Web在线即时聊天系统中,主要采用以下几种加密技术:

  1. SSL/TLS加密:SSL/TLS协议是一种安全传输层协议,能够为Web应用提供数据加密、完整性校验和身份验证等功能。通过使用SSL/TLS加密,可以确保聊天过程中传输的数据不被窃取、篡改。

  2. AES加密:AES(高级加密标准)是一种对称加密算法,具有极高的安全性。在聊天过程中,可以将用户发送的消息使用AES加密,然后再通过SSL/TLS传输,从而保证消息的安全性。

  3. RSA加密:RSA是一种非对称加密算法,主要用于身份验证和密钥交换。在Web在线即时聊天系统中,可以使用RSA加密技术实现用户身份验证,确保只有合法用户才能访问聊天系统。

二、数据存储安全

数据存储安全是保证数据安全的关键环节。以下是一些常用的数据存储安全措施:

  1. 数据加密:对存储在服务器上的用户数据(如聊天记录、个人信息等)进行加密,防止数据泄露。

  2. 数据备份:定期对用户数据进行备份,以防数据丢失或损坏。

  3. 访问控制:设置严格的访问控制策略,确保只有授权人员才能访问敏感数据。

  4. 数据脱敏:对存储的数据进行脱敏处理,如隐藏部分个人信息,降低数据泄露风险。

三、身份验证与权限管理

身份验证与权限管理是保证数据安全的重要手段。以下是一些相关措施:

  1. 强密码策略:要求用户设置强密码,提高账户安全性。

  2. 二次验证:采用二次验证机制,如短信验证、邮箱验证等,确保用户身份的真实性。

  3. 权限控制:根据用户角色和权限,限制用户对数据的访问和操作,防止未授权访问。

  4. 异常行为检测:实时监测用户行为,对异常行为进行报警,防止恶意攻击。

四、系统漏洞修复

系统漏洞是数据安全的重要威胁。以下是一些相关措施:

  1. 定期更新:及时更新系统软件,修复已知漏洞,降低安全风险。

  2. 安全审计:定期进行安全审计,发现并修复系统漏洞。

  3. 防火墙与入侵检测系统:部署防火墙和入侵检测系统,防止恶意攻击。

  4. 安全意识培训:加强员工安全意识培训,提高防范能力。

五、法律法规与政策

遵守相关法律法规和政策是保证数据安全的重要保障。以下是一些建议:

  1. 遵守国家网络安全法律法规,如《中华人民共和国网络安全法》等。

  2. 参照行业标准和最佳实践,制定内部数据安全管理制度。

  3. 加强与政府、行业组织等合作,共同维护网络安全。

总之,保证Web在线即时聊天系统的数据安全需要从多个方面入手,包括加密技术、数据存储安全、身份验证与权限管理、系统漏洞修复以及法律法规与政策等方面。只有综合运用各种手段,才能有效保障用户数据安全,让Web在线即时聊天系统更加安全可靠。

猜你喜欢:直播带货工具